        Hey, we are tracking this internally as https://bugs.opera.com/browse/DNA-89247
        At first we had problem to reproduce this issue but later found out that it happens when sidebar is hidden. Will work on a fix.

            @JayOpera I found how to make the tabs and address bar disappear while watching videos in full screen mode.

            1. Open two tabs.
            2. Go to YouTube or Prime Video on one tab.
            3. Switch the video to full screen mode. The tabs and address bar will be visible now.
            4. Close the another tab. Now, the tabs and address bar will be disappear.
            5. If you want to open a new tab or to access the address bar, press 'Command+T'. To go to the full screen mode again, follow the same steps above.

                          I’ve found a quite simple, yet still temporary solution to this, as I watch youtube in enormous amounts on the daily. When you’ve got the toolbar in youtube fullscreen, click Command+F on your keyboard (the search function). When you X out of that search function the toolbar disappears from the full screen video. When you minimize it returns, but, I’ve found this sequence much easier than clicking up to View and disabling the toolbar completely.
